logo       
Google Custom Search
    AddThis Social Bookmark Button

Nice Makefile,1.133,1.134: msg#00045

Subject: Nice Makefile,1.133,1.134
Update of /cvsroot/nice/Nice
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v7371

Modified Files:
        Makefile 
Log Message:
Allow the jar binary to be overriden.


Index: Makefile
===================================================================
RCS file: /cvsroot/nice/Nice/Makefile,v
retrieving revision 1.133
retrieving revision 1.134
diff -C2 -d -r1.133 -r1.134
*** Makefile    15 Dec 2003 20:13:57 -0000      1.133
--- Makefile    25 Jan 2004 02:49:23 -0000      1.134
***************
*** 26,31 ****
  TOP=${PWD}
  
! java = java
  javac = javac
  
  JAVAC_FLAGS = -O -g
--- 26,32 ----
  TOP=${PWD}
  
! java  = java
  javac = javac
+ jar   = jar
  
  JAVAC_FLAGS = -O -g
***************
*** 68,79 ****
        mkdir -p share/java
        cp src/nice/tools/compiler/console.jar share/java/nice.jar
!       jar umf src/nice/tools/compiler/Manifest share/java/nice.jar -C classes 
nice -C classes mlsub -C classes bossa -C classes gnu -C classes.old bossa -C 
classes.old mlsub -C classes.old nice
!       if [ -r classes/lang/package.nicei ]; then cd classes; jar uf 
../share/java/nice.jar nice/*/package.nicei; fi
  
  archive archive2 archive3 share/java/nice.jar: 
src/nice/tools/compiler/console.jar
        mkdir -p share/java
        cp src/nice/tools/compiler/console.jar share/java/nice.jar
!       jar umf src/nice/tools/compiler/Manifest share/java/nice.jar -C classes 
nice -C classes mlsub -C classes bossa -C classes gnu
!       if [ -r classes/lang/package.nicei ]; then cd classes; jar uf 
../share/java/nice.jar nice/*/package.nicei; fi
  
  
--- 69,80 ----
        mkdir -p share/java
        cp src/nice/tools/compiler/console.jar share/java/nice.jar
!       $(jar) umf src/nice/tools/compiler/Manifest share/java/nice.jar -C 
classes nice -C classes mlsub -C classes bossa -C classes gnu -C classes.old 
bossa -C classes.old mlsub -C classes.old nice
!       if [ -r classes/lang/package.nicei ]; then cd classes; $(jar) uf 
../share/java/nice.jar nice/*/package.nicei; fi
  
  archive archive2 archive3 share/java/nice.jar: 
src/nice/tools/compiler/console.jar
        mkdir -p share/java
        cp src/nice/tools/compiler/console.jar share/java/nice.jar
!       $(jar) umf src/nice/tools/compiler/Manifest share/java/nice.jar -C 
classes nice -C classes mlsub -C classes bossa -C classes gnu
!       if [ -r classes/lang/package.nicei ]; then cd classes; $(jar) uf 
../share/java/nice.jar nice/*/package.nicei; fi
  
  
***************
*** 121,130 ****
  gcj:
        cp src/nice/tools/compiler/console.jar $(GCJTEMP)
!       jar umf src/mainClass $(GCJTEMP) -C classes nice/doc -C classes 
nice/getopt -C classes nice/lang -C classes nice/tools/ast -C classes 
nice/tools/code -C classes nice/tools/compiler -C classes nice/tools/util -C 
classes mlsub -C classes bossa -C classes gnu
        $(GCJ) --main=nice.tools.compiler.fun -o bin/nicec.bin $(GCJTEMP)
  
  gcj-testsuite:
        cp src/nice/tools/compiler/console.jar $(GCJTEMP)
!       jar umf src/mainClass $(GCJTEMP) -C classes nice/doc -C classes 
nice/getopt -C classes nice/lang -C classes nice/tools/ast -C classes 
nice/tools/code -C classes nice/tools/compiler -C classes nice/tools/util -C 
classes nice/tools/testsuite -C classes mlsub -C classes bossa -C classes gnu
        $(GCJ) -g --main=nice.tools.testsuite.TestNice -o bin/testsuite.bin 
$(GCJTEMP)
  
--- 122,131 ----
  gcj:
        cp src/nice/tools/compiler/console.jar $(GCJTEMP)
!       $(jar) umf src/mainClass $(GCJTEMP) -C classes nice/doc -C classes 
nice/getopt -C classes nice/lang -C classes nice/tools/ast -C classes 
nice/tools/code -C classes nice/tools/compiler -C classes nice/tools/util -C 
classes mlsub -C classes bossa -C classes gnu
        $(GCJ) --main=nice.tools.compiler.fun -o bin/nicec.bin $(GCJTEMP)
  
  gcj-testsuite:
        cp src/nice/tools/compiler/console.jar $(GCJTEMP)
!       $(jar) umf src/mainClass $(GCJTEMP) -C classes nice/doc -C classes 
nice/getopt -C classes nice/lang -C classes nice/tools/ast -C classes 
nice/tools/code -C classes nice/tools/compiler -C classes nice/tools/util -C 
classes nice/tools/testsuite -C classes mlsub -C classes bossa -C classes gnu
        $(GCJ) -g --main=nice.tools.testsuite.TestNice -o bin/testsuite.bin 
$(GCJTEMP)
  



-------------------------------------------------------
The SF.Net email is sponsored by EclipseCon 2004
Premiere Conference on Open Tools Development and Integration
See the breadth of Eclipse activity. February 3-5 in Anaheim, CA.
http://www.eclipsecon.org/osdn



Try Searching:
servers, voip, java, networking, microsoft ...
<Prev in Thread] Current Thread [Next in Thread>